[URL="https://www.nbcnews.com/politics/first-read/russia-timeline-key-players-meetings-investigation-details-n840786"]Reminder, by July 2016,[/URL] the Kushner/Don Jr./Manafort/Veselnitskaya meeting at Trump Tower had already happened two weeks earlier -- the one about getting dirt on Hillary for which Trump Sr. would later dictate an outright false narrative about the purpose of the meeting to report to the media on the way back from Europe on Air Force One after journalists broke the story. The Mayflower Hotel speech, which featured Senator and future Attorney-General Jeff Sessions secretly meeting with Russian Ambassador Sergey Kislyak (and "forgot" to mention this during his confirmation hearing), happened in April. The Mayflower Hotel speech was Trump's opportunity to relay to Putin that he was willing to cooperate. George Papadopoulis had already revealed himself as a Kremlin agent to Trump's campaign a month earlier. On July 18, 2016, Ambassador Kislyak met with Sessions, Carter Page, and J.D. Gordon, members of Trump's campaign, at the RNC; on the same day, the RNC's platform was changed to water down support for an independent Ukraine after pressure from Trump surrogates.
